标签体系的应用场景、使用方式及其在最终数据应用中的作用
标签体系的应用非常广泛,它在数据治理、分析、存储优化以及业务决策支持中都起到了关键作用。以下是关于标签体系的应用场景、使用方式及其在最终数据应用中的不可或缺的作用的详细解读。
·
标签体系的应用非常广泛,它在数据治理、分析、存储优化以及业务决策支持中都起到了关键作用。以下是关于标签体系的应用场景、使用方式及其在最终数据应用中的不可或缺的作用的详细解读。
1. 标签体系的主要应用场景
(1) 数据分类与管理
- 统一分类标准:通过标签将不同数据资产(表、字段、文件等)进行分类,例如:
- 按业务维度:订单数据、用户数据、财务数据。
- 按敏感性:敏感数据、公开数据。
- 按更新频率:实时数据、离线数据。
- 动态数据管理:基于标签对数据资产动态组织、筛选和维护,避免固定的逻辑分类导致灵活性不足。
应用场景:
- 自动生成数据字典:通过标签自动描述数据资产的用途、来源及敏感程度。
- 数据清理和归档:标记“历史数据”标签,自动将数据迁移到冷存储。
(2) 权限控制与合规管理
- 基于标签的权限划分:通过标签为用户或租户分配数据权限。例如:
- 仅允许管理员访问“敏感数据”。
- 普通用户可以访问“公开数据”。
- 合规性管理:通过标签标记符合特定法律法规(如GDPR、CCPA)的数据,确保使用时遵循相应合规要求。
应用场景:
- 数据权限变更:动态调整标签(如将字段标记为“敏感”),系统自动更新权限规则。
- 跨境数据管理:标记“欧盟数据”标签,限制数据流出欧盟。
(3) 数据质量监控与提升
- 数据质量评估:通过标签记录数据质量状态:
- “高质量数据”:通过完整性和准确性校验。
- “低质量数据”:需要进一步清洗。
- 数据状态跟踪:为数据添加“待处理”、“已清洗”、“已归档”等标签,追踪数据生命周期。
应用场景:
- 监控数据资产健康状况。
- 定期清洗或重新采集标记为“低质量”的数据。
(4) 数据分析与智能推荐
- 增强数据可用性:为数据打上分析维度的标签(如“营收相关”、“营销相关”),加速分析师定位目标数据。
- 个性化推荐:基于用户行为打标签,为业务部门推荐相关数据资产或分析报告。
应用场景:
- 自助式BI工具:分析师通过标签快速找到“关键指标”或“实时数据”。
- 自动化报告生成:根据标签自动选取分析数据集。
(5) 数据存储优化与性能提升
- 智能存储策略:根据标签为数据设计存储优化方案,例如:
- “热数据”存储在高性能磁盘或内存中。
- “冷数据”存储在对象存储或归档层。
- 查询性能优化:通过标签筛选出常用的聚合维度或索引字段,提高查询效率。
应用场景:
- 数据分层存储:基于标签动态调整冷热分层策略。
- 查询加速:为“热门字段”设置索引,提升检索性能。
(6) 跨业务场景的共享与整合
- 跨团队协作:通过标签定义业务数据的共享范围。例如:
- “共享数据”:用于跨租户或跨部门共享。
- “私有数据”:仅供租户内部使用。
- 数据整合与比较:标记数据为“标准格式”或“行业基准”,用于横向对比分析。
应用场景:
- 平台级分析:为“共享数据”添加标签,供不同租户使用。
- 行业洞察:标记“跨租户数据”,用于提取行业趋势。
2. 标签体系的使用方式
(1) 标签的创建与管理
- 定义标签规则:
- 设计标签的分类和结构(如层级标签体系)。
- 确定标签的作用范围(表级、字段级、数据级)。
- 自动化标签分配:
- 基于元数据属性(如表名、字段类型)自动打标签。
- 基于数据特性(如数据更新频率、敏感性)动态打标签。
(2) 标签的存储与关联
- 标签信息可以存储在独立的元数据管理系统中,并与数据资源关联。
- 常见存储方式:
- 在数仓或数据库中维护标签表(如标签-表名、标签-字段名)。
- 在大数据治理工具(如 Apache Atlas、AWS Glue)中定义和管理标签。
(3) 标签驱动的数据操作
- 查询优化:用户可通过标签筛选目标数据,例如:
SELECT * FROM orders WHERE tags.contains('高价值客户');
- 权限控制:结合标签与用户角色,动态调整访问权限。
- 自动化流程:如定期处理标记为“待清洗”的数据。
3. 标签体系对最终数据应用的不可或缺作用
(1) 提升数据管理效率
- 标签体系为数据资产提供了一种更灵活的管理方式,无需频繁调整数据的物理存储结构。
- 在复杂数据环境中(如多租户SaaS平台),标签是高效管理和分类数据的重要工具。
(2) 增强数据安全性
- 通过敏感数据标签,可以对数据安全性进行严格的动态管控,防止未授权访问。
(3) 支持精准数据分析
- 标签体系允许快速定位和筛选分析所需的数据,避免在大量数据中盲目查找。
- 提供与业务语义高度一致的分类方式,减少分析师的学习成本。
(4) 驱动数据智能化与自动化
- 标签体系是构建智能数据平台的基础。例如:
- 自动化数据推荐:根据标签向用户推荐相关数据集或指标。
- 智能数据治理:结合标签,动态调整数据清洗、迁移等策略。
(5) 促进跨业务场景的数据共享
- 对于平台型系统,标签体系可以划分共享和私有数据,确保数据共享的安全性与规范性。
- 在多租户环境下,标签体系提供了区分和管理不同租户数据的手段。
4. 小结
标签体系为数据管理和使用带来了语义化、灵活性和智能化的特性。在数仓建模、大数据治理、数据分析等场景中,标签体系的建立和使用是不可或缺的:
- 它能提供对复杂数据资产的高效管理。
- 保障数据安全、合规。
- 加速数据分析,助力业务决策。
在实际应用中,结合元数据管理、权限控制和数据存储优化,标签体系可以充分释放数据价值。
更多推荐
已为社区贡献1条内容
所有评论(0)